Why manual project reporting fails at executive scale
Manual reporting often survives longer than it should because it appears flexible. Teams can create custom spreadsheets, tailor status formats for clients and patch gaps between disconnected systems. But that flexibility becomes expensive as the business grows. Every manual handoff introduces latency, interpretation risk and control weakness. By the time utilization, backlog, earned revenue, change requests, subcontractor costs and milestone status are consolidated, the decision window has already narrowed.
For executives, the core issue is not administrative burden alone. Manual reporting undermines business process optimization in five ways: it creates multiple versions of project truth, weakens forecast discipline, delays intervention on margin erosion, obscures cross-portfolio capacity constraints and makes governance dependent on heroic effort. In firms operating across regions, legal entities or service lines, the problem compounds further because multi-company management requires consistent definitions for project stages, cost categories, billing rules and resource structures.
What operational intelligence means in a professional services ERP context
Operational intelligence is the ability to convert live operational events into actionable business decisions inside the ERP operating model. In professional services, that means project reporting is no longer a static output assembled after the fact. Instead, project health, revenue exposure, staffing risk, billing readiness, contract performance and customer delivery signals are continuously visible through governed workflows and trusted data models.
This differs from traditional business intelligence alone. Business intelligence typically explains historical performance through dashboards and analytics. Operational intelligence combines that analytical layer with workflow automation, exception management and decision triggers. For example, when actual effort trends beyond plan, when milestone acceptance is delayed, or when utilization assumptions no longer support forecast margin, the ERP should surface the issue early enough for delivery and finance leaders to act. AI-assisted ERP can further improve this model by identifying anomalies, summarizing project risk patterns and supporting scenario analysis, but only when the underlying data and governance are sound.
A decision framework for selecting the right ERP reporting approach
Executives should avoid treating reporting transformation as a dashboard procurement exercise. The better decision framework starts with operating model questions. Which decisions must be made faster? Which project signals are currently delayed or disputed? Which workflows create the most rework between delivery, PMO and finance? Which entities need common visibility, and which require local flexibility for compliance or contractual reasons? These questions determine whether the organization needs a reporting overlay, a process redesign, or a broader ERP platform strategy.
| Approach | Best fit | Advantages | Trade-offs | Executive implication |
|---|---|---|---|---|
| Reporting overlay on legacy systems | Firms needing short-term visibility improvement | Fastest initial deployment, lower disruption | Limited process change, continued data reconciliation, weaker governance | Useful as a bridge, not a long-term operating model |
| Integrated Cloud ERP with project operations | Firms standardizing delivery and finance processes | Single data model, stronger workflow standardization, better scalability | Requires process discipline and change management | Best for sustainable operational intelligence |
| Composable ERP with specialized project tools | Firms with differentiated service delivery models | Flexibility, targeted capability depth, modular evolution | Higher integration complexity, stronger governance needed | Works when enterprise architecture maturity is high |
| Multi-company ERP platform with shared services reporting | Groups operating across entities or geographies | Consistent controls, consolidated visibility, local operational support | Master data and policy alignment can be difficult | Strong option for scaling through governance |
In many cases, the right answer is phased. A firm may first stabilize reporting definitions, then modernize core project and finance workflows, and finally introduce predictive and AI-assisted capabilities. This sequencing reduces risk and aligns ERP lifecycle management with business readiness rather than technology enthusiasm.

The data and governance foundations executives should not skip
Most reporting transformation programs underperform because they automate poor definitions. If project stages, billable roles, contract types, cost classifications, change order statuses and customer hierarchies are inconsistent, no dashboard will create trust. Master Data Management is therefore central to replacing manual reporting. The organization needs common definitions for projects, resources, customers, legal entities, service lines and financial dimensions, along with clear stewardship responsibilities.
- Define a governed project data model that links delivery, finance and customer records.
- Standardize workflow states for time, expenses, milestones, change requests and billing readiness.
- Establish ERP governance forums with delivery, finance, IT and compliance representation.
- Apply role-based access through Identity and Access Management so visibility matches accountability.
- Use monitoring and observability to detect integration failures, stale data and workflow bottlenecks before reporting confidence degrades.
Governance should also address security, compliance and operational resilience. Project reporting often contains commercial terms, employee utilization data, customer information and margin indicators. Access controls, auditability and retention policies must therefore be designed into the ERP platform strategy from the start. This is especially important in partner-led environments where white-label ERP models, external delivery teams or shared service centers may participate in the operating model.
Implementation roadmap: from spreadsheet dependence to operational intelligence
A successful implementation roadmap balances urgency with control. The goal is to improve decision quality quickly without destabilizing project delivery or finance close processes. The most reliable pattern is to modernize in business increments rather than attempting a single transformation event.
| Phase | Primary objective | Key activities | Success signal |
|---|---|---|---|
| 1. Diagnostic and design | Identify reporting pain points and decision gaps | Map current workflows, define target KPIs, assess data quality, align governance | Leadership agrees on target operating model and reporting definitions |
| 2. Core process standardization | Reduce manual variation in project operations | Standardize time, expense, project status, billing and approval workflows | Manual reconciliation effort begins to decline |
| 3. Integration and data foundation | Create trusted operational and financial data flows | Implement API-first integrations, master data controls and exception monitoring | Project and finance data align consistently across systems |
| 4. Operational intelligence rollout | Deliver role-based visibility and action triggers | Deploy dashboards, alerts, workflow automation and executive views | Managers intervene earlier on margin, schedule and billing risk |
| 5. Optimization and AI-assisted insight | Improve forecasting and decision support | Introduce anomaly detection, scenario analysis and continuous governance review | Forecast confidence and portfolio decision speed improve |

Common mistakes and how to avoid them
The most common mistake is assuming that a business intelligence layer can compensate for weak operational processes. It cannot. If time approval is inconsistent, project structures vary by team and billing rules are manually interpreted, dashboards will simply expose confusion faster. Another frequent error is over-customizing the ERP to preserve every local reporting habit. That approach usually increases technical debt and weakens workflow standardization.
- Do not start with executive dashboards before agreeing on data ownership and workflow definitions.
- Do not separate project reporting transformation from finance process redesign.
- Do not ignore change management for project managers, resource managers and controllers.
- Do not treat integration as a one-time technical task; it is an ongoing governance capability.
- Do not introduce AI-assisted ERP features before data quality, controls and explainability are acceptable.
A further mistake is underestimating the operating model implications of cloud choices. Multi-tenant SaaS may reduce infrastructure burden but can require stronger process conformity. Dedicated cloud may allow more control but increases responsibility for governance, security and lifecycle planning.
